
About This Property
Crestview Commons offers 64 affordable units in Klamath Falls, Oregon, including 63 low-income apartments placed in service in 2004. The property features a mix of one-, two-, and three-bedroom units serving families and elderly residents. This LIHTC-financed property is managed as an affordable housing community for the Klamath County area.
Waitlist Information
Waitlist managed by Klamath Housing Authority
The waiting lists for all other programs managed by KHA (ie. Country Village, Iris Glen, Victory Commons, Merrill Apartments, & more) could be up to a year or longer. Applications will be processed by date and time of submission.
The waiting list for Klamath and Lake Counties is approximately 1 year. A residency preference will be granted for Housing Choice Voucher (Section 8) applicants. A Mainstream preference will only be granted to Housing Choice Voucher applicants.

| Household | Extremely Low (30%) | Very Low (50%) | Low (80%) |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 Person | $13,550 | $22,550 | $36,050 |
| 2 Persons | $17,420 | $25,800 | $41,200 |
| 3 Persons | $21,960 | $29,000 | $46,350 |
| 4 Persons | $26,500 | $32,200 | $51,500 |
| 5 Persons | $31,040 | $34,800 | $55,650 |
| 6 Persons | $35,580 | $37,400 | $59,750 |
| 7 Persons | $39,950 | $39,950 | $63,900 |
| 8 Persons | $42,550 | $42,550 | $68,000 |
